Use CID to infer transport type
Instead of comparing GIOChannel pointers, use the CID returned by
bt_io_get() to infer the transport type. LE uses the fixed CID for GATT.
diff --git a/src/attrib-server.c b/src/attrib-server.c
index b980b28..61db851 100644
--- a/src/attrib-server.c
+++ b/src/attrib-server.c
@@ -899,7 +899,7 @@
static void connect_event(GIOChannel *io, GError *err, void *user_data)
{
struct gatt_channel *channel;
- GIOChannel **server_io = user_data;
+ uint16_t cid;
GError *gerr = NULL;
if (err) {
@@ -912,6 +912,7 @@
bt_io_get(io, BT_IO_L2CAP, &gerr,
BT_IO_OPT_SOURCE_BDADDR, &channel->src,
BT_IO_OPT_DEST_BDADDR, &channel->dst,
+ BT_IO_OPT_CID, &cid,
BT_IO_OPT_INVALID);
if (gerr) {
error("bt_io_get: %s", gerr->message);
@@ -921,7 +922,7 @@
return;
}
- if (server_io == &l2cap_io)
+ if (cid != GATT_CID)
channel->mtu = ATT_DEFAULT_L2CAP_MTU;
else
channel->mtu = ATT_DEFAULT_LE_MTU;
